Output e32c4dd79fc865fe64b259d3f22c7a30588dbbb939e99fb607c2ac93ff5dca38:0

value
51958323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63bdb0b670481af7cb39c470b7063cb8758355a5 OP_EQUAL
address
MGzYNLHjUSnCjdmnApesApmdP8rmHhFzq5
transaction
e32c4dd79fc865fe64b259d3f22c7a30588dbbb939e99fb607c2ac93ff5dca38
spent
true